The Local Project Nepal, located in Lalitpur, is a charming craft store that showcases the rich artistic heritage of Nepal. Tourists can explore a variety of handcrafted items, including textiles, pottery, and unique souvenirs made by local artisans, offering a glimpse into the vibrant culture of the region.

    Local tips

    Visit during the week to avoid the weekend crowds and enjoy a more relaxed shopping experience.
    Ask the staff about the artisans behind the products for a deeper understanding of the crafts.
    Check for any ongoing workshops or events that allow you to engage directly with local artisans.
    Bring cash, as some small vendors may not accept credit cards.

    Discover more about The Local Project Nepal

    The Local Project Nepal is a gem nestled in the heart of Lalitpur, specifically in Jawalakhel, known for its vibrant arts and crafts scene. This craft store is dedicated to showcasing the intricate works of local artisans, offering visitors a unique opportunity to purchase beautifully handcrafted items that reflect Nepal's rich cultural heritage. From stunning textiles and pottery to various unique souvenirs, the store provides an authentic taste of Nepali craftsmanship. Each piece tells a story, embodying the skills and traditions passed down through generations. As you step inside, you are greeted with a warm ambiance filled with the colors and textures of handmade goods. The friendly staff is always on hand to share insights about the artisans behind each creation, enhancing your shopping experience. Whether you are looking for a special gift or a personal memento, The Local Project Nepal is sure to have something that catches your eye. Additionally, the store promotes sustainable practices by supporting local artisans and contributing to the community's economy. Visiting this craft store not only allows you to take home a piece of Nepal's cultural legacy but also supports the local economy and promotes fair trade practices. The Local Project Nepal stands as a testament to the artistic spirit of the region, making it a must-visit for anyone passionate about crafts and culture.
